Ecnec approves 17 projects worth over Tk 8,974 cr

The Executive Committee of the National Economic Council (Ecnec)on Tuesday approved 17 development projects involving an estimated cost of Tk 8,974.28 crore.


The approval came from the Ecnec meeting held at the NEC Conference Room in the city’s Planning Commission with Chief Adviser and Ecnec Chairperson Dr. Muhammad Yunus in the chair.

Of the total cost, Tk 3,180.34 crore will come from the government’s own funds, Tk 5,563.43 crore as project assistance (loans) and the remaining Tk 230.51 crore from the funds of implementing agencies, reports UNB.
